Joint Emergency Board 11/18/2025 5:30 PM
Oregon Legislative Emergency Board · November 18, 2025
The Oregon Legislative Emergency Board met Nov. 18, 2025, to consider five work‑session requests: budget closeouts for DHS and OHA programs, a Department of Corrections health‑billing backlog allocation, $2.5 million for cleanup after the Rowena wildfire, and a $7.5 million emergency allocation to the Oregon Health Authority to pay Planned Parenthood affiliates following a federal Medicaid prohibition. The board approved all five items.
